Tian Fu Asian Bistro (Indianapolis, Indiana)

USA / Indiana / Warren Park / Indianapolis, Indiana / East Washington Street, 7525
 restaurant, Chinese cuisine
 Upload a photo

Nearby cities:
Coordinates:   39°46'20"N   86°2'1"W
This article was last modified 2 years ago